On June 10, Modi will break Nehru’s record of longest elected PM stint
On June 10, Narendra Modi is set to surpass Jawaharlal Nehru's record for the longest unbroken stint as an elected Prime Minister of India. The article contrasts the political styles and historical contexts of the two leaders.
Why it matters
This milestone marks a significant shift in Indian political history, reflecting the long-term impact of Modi's leadership style compared to the foundational era of Nehru.
